Hi All,
I recently tried something that seems like a total and complete hoax on my
A13. It is a device called a Direct Hit. They can be seen at the Direct
Hits web site www.directhits.com.
I learned about these things from my buddy with a Ducati and I must admit I
laughed out loud at him when he sang the praises of Direct Hits. I thought,
"Oh yeah, right, these things make your spark hotter and make your bike run
better. You must be a real dumb ass to believe that!!".
But, dear listers, I was wrong. I went with my buddy's suggestion and
bought one of these little goodies. I haven't been back to the dyno with
the DH yet, but I must say the bike does seem to "hit harder" and run
stronger. The slightly rich mixture I perceived after doing the jet and
pipe mod seems to be gone now. Also, as I noted earlier, my mileage was a
dismal 38mpg on average post-mod. After putting the DH on, I have been
averaging 43mpg.
I know, from recent experience, that seat of the pants performance
impressions can certainly be deceptive. However, I also know how to divide
and the gas mileage numbers just don't lie.
Please feel free to berate these observations and flame me at will. I
laughed too. But for $25 US, I don't think any of my mods to date have
returned better rewards.

Hi All,
The Direct Hits have no relation to Split Fire spark plugs that I know
about. I am still using the original type and heat range NGK spark plug.
Check out the Direct Hits web site for more info on the product.
I can't imagine why a Direct Hit would cause the spark plug to "break of the
element into the cylinder" since the DH goes between the high tension lead
and the plug.
I have no experience with Split Fire spark plugs at all, so I really can't
comment about them.
